MOUNT LOOKOUT COMMUNITY COUNCIL
The MLCC is an all-volunteer organization that informs, serves, and advocates for the residents and businesses of Mt. Lookout, Cincinnati. Founded in 1906, it is the oldest continually operated civic organization in the State of Ohio.

Community Service Award
For decades, the Mt. Lookout Community Council has recognized individuals as people who have made a significant impact for the betterment of our community.

In the last few years, we've recognized:
- In 2022, Zac Taylor for coaching the Cincinnati Bengals to the Super Bowl and spotlighting Mt. Lookout businesses in the media.
- In 2023, Mark Plucinski for his work developing the Pollinator Garden in the Square.
- In 2024, Mike Burke for the unwavering and generous support of time, energy, and donations he gives Mt. Lookout causes year-after-year.
- In 2025, Peter Wimberg for his continued involvement in the community and advocacy for a sustainable neighborhood.
